Excel-VBA打印与预览技巧实例解析

版权申诉
0 下载量 85 浏览量 更新于2024-11-28 1 收藏 14KB ZIP 举报
资源摘要信息: "Excel-VBA实用技巧范例-预览和打印.zip" Excel是Microsoft Office办公套件中的电子表格程序,广泛应用于数据处理、数据分析、财务建模等领域。VBA(Visual Basic for Applications)是一种事件驱动编程语言,可以用来创建自定义的Excel功能,实现办公自动化。本资源文件包含了多个VBA实用技巧的范例,主要集中在预览和打印功能的实现上,是办公自动化和宏语言编程学习者的宝贵资料。 在Excel中使用VBA进行预览和打印,可以极大地提高工作效率,减少重复性工作带来的错误。以下是一些与本资源相关的知识点,涵盖了Excel-VBA中预览和打印方面的重要技巧: 1. VBA基础 - VBA程序结构:了解VBA程序的基本结构,包括模块、子程序、函数等。 - 事件驱动编程:VBA是一种基于事件的编程语言,事件可由用户的操作(如点击、按键等)触发。 - 常用对象模型:熟悉Excel对象模型,包括工作簿(Workbook)、工作表(Worksheet)、单元格(Range)等。 2. 打印工作簿与工作表 - 打印设置:掌握如何设置打印区域、页边距、页眉和页脚等。 - 打印预览:利用VBA预览打印效果,调整设置以确保打印输出符合预期。 - 批量打印:编写宏代码来自动打印多个工作表或工作簿。 3. 打印工作表中的特定数据区域 - 选择性打印:通过VBA选择特定区域进行打印,忽略未选中部分。 - 条件打印:根据单元格内容或条件格式选择性打印数据。 4. 页眉和页脚的自定义 - 添加动态文本:在页眉和页脚中插入动态文本,如页码、日期、文件名等。 - 页眉页脚预览:利用VBA进行页眉和页脚的预览,确保格式正确。 5. 打印页面的调整与优化 - 缩放打印:根据页面大小自动调整内容缩放比例以适应打印页面。 - 分页预览:在打印前确认分页情况,避免数据被错误分页。 6. 打印参数的编程控制 - 打印质量与色彩:编程设置打印质量、黑白或彩色打印等。 - 打印机选择与设置:根据需求选择不同的打印机并设置相关打印参数。 7. 打印错误处理 - 错误处理结构:在VBA代码中加入错误处理机制,确保在遇到问题时能够给出提示并妥善处理。 - 打印日志记录:记录打印活动,便于事后分析和审计。 8. 用户界面集成 - 打印按钮的添加:在Excel工作表中添加按钮,通过点击按钮触发打印宏。 - 打印向导的创建:制作用户友好的打印向导,指导用户完成打印设置。 9. 宏安全性和部署 - 宏安全设置:了解如何在Excel中设置宏安全性,防止潜在的宏病毒。 - VBA代码的封装与部署:将编写好的宏代码打包并部署到其他用户或系统上。 通过学习和应用这些知识点,用户能够更加高效地使用Excel-VBA进行办公自动化,特别是在处理需要预览和打印大量数据的工作时,能够显著提升工作流程的自动化程度,减少重复劳动,提高数据处理的质量和速度。